About Bradley S. Wimmer
Bradley S. Wimmer is a scholar working on Tourism, Leisure and Hospitality Management, Marketing and Media Technology, having authored 22 papers that have together received 241 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Merger and Competition Analysis (9 papers), Consumer Market Behavior and Pricing (7 papers) and ICT Impact and Policies (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Media Technology (96 citations), Strategy and Management (92 citations) and Marketing (47 citations). Bradley S. Wimmer has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include Gregory L. Rosston, John Garen, Nasser Daneshvary, Scott J. Savage, Anthony M. Townsend, Michael Riordan, Daniel A. Ackerberg, William R. Eadington, Kahlil S. Philander and Bo J. Bernhard.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Law and Economics, Southern Economic Journal and Economic Inquiry.
